WebThe Guyanese flag is the flag of the country named Guyana. Guyana is located in continental South America. Guyana has 3 neighbouring countries. The total length of land borders of Guyana is 1 530 mi/ 2 462 km. Guyana border neighbours and border lengths are: Brazil: 1 119 km, Suriname: 600 km, Venezuela: 743 km. WebAmong the most recognized state symbols of the South American countries are the flags of Brazil and Argentina, mostly thanks to the football victories and the worldwide known … WebFlag of Guyana. A green field with the black-edged red isosceles triangle based on the hoist-side superimposed on the larger white-edged golden triangle, also based on the hoist-side, pointed toward the fly-side. This flag is designed by Whitney Smith [1] 1966-Today. Flag of Guyana (Vertical)

WebFrench Guiana, overseas territorial collectivity of France, situated on the northeastern coast of South America. French Guiana is bounded by Brazil to the south and east, Suriname to the west, and the Atlantic Ocean to the northeast. The capital is Cayenne.
